Nephandus with 2 life controlled by player A is in combat with a vampire controlled by player B.
Player A announces 1R as Nephandus' strike.
Player B announces Catatonic Fear at Superior with Target Vitals as strike of their vampire.

Before player B would replace the Target Vitals...

Select the correct option:
1) Player B can't play Target Vitals with a combat ends strike, Target Vitals card is put back to player B's hand. Combat Ends as per Catatonic Fear's cardtext and Nephandus take a damage after combat ends from the Catatonic Fear. Nephandus is ready with 1 life

2) Player B can play Target Vitals, player B replaces the card. Combat End as per Catatonic Fear and Nephandus take 1 damage from Catatonic Fear + 2 more damage due to Target Vitals. Nephandus is burned.

3) Player B can't play Target Vitals with a combat ends strike, Target Vitals card is put back to player B's hand. Combat End as per Catatonic Fear's cardtext and Nephandus prevents the damage from it. Nephandus is ready with 2 life

4) Player B can play Target Vitals, replace the card. Combat End as per Catatonic Fear's cardtext and Nephandus prevents the damage from it, no additional damage is done due to Target Vitals, Nephandus is ready with 2 life. (CORRECT)


Relevant cardtexts:
Name: Nephandus
Cardtype: Ally
Clan: Tremere antitribu
Cost: 2 pool
Mage with 2 life. 0 strength, 1 bleed.
Nephandus can strike: 1R damage. Nephandus gets 1 optional press each combat. Nephandus can burn a vampire in torpor to gain 1 life as a (D) action. Each strike or damaging effect made by the opposing minion against Nephandus in combat inflicts 1 less damage.

Name: Catatonic Fear
Cardtype: Combat
Cost: 1 blood
Discipline: Presence
pre: Strike: combat ends.
PRE: As above, and inflict 1 damage to the opposing minion once combat ends if the range is close.

Name: Target Vitals
Cardtype: Combat
Aim. Only usable as this minion chooses a strike. A minion can play only one aim each strike.
If any damage from this strike is successfully inflicted on the opposing minion, they take +2 damage from this strike, and they cannot press this round. They can discard two combat cards to cancel this card as it is played.

Each strike or damaging effect made by the opposing minion against Nephandus in combat inflicts 1 less damage.

LSJ ruling here:
groups.google.com/g/rec.games.trading-cards.jyhad/c/nvuXBpEaKAA/m/ymiC3yAQVOwJ

the key thing here is that the Catatonic Fear (like every strike) was played in combat, so it inflicts one less damage on Nephandus
